
Biography
Juan Devis is a Colombian born media leader, creator and executive producer. Prior to launching Ninety Three Media, Devis was the Chief Content Officer responsible for creating and expanding the largest independent premium content studio for public television in Los Angeles. He developed and produced acclaimed arts, culture and food series such as Artbound, Studio A, Broken Bread w/Roi Choy, The Migrant Kitchen, and Earth Focus, receiving over 30 Emmys, James Beard Awards, National Arts and Entertainment Media Awards among others. Devis transformed the station's output by adopting new production models and content strategies anchored around diversity, equity, and inclusion. Devis received the United Nations humanitarian world-summit award and is a board member of the Snapchat Foundation.
